Most champions are straight forward and easy to play. Has very little to do with what actually makes good lol players. GP didn't agree with saint so he "stuck" to his decision but the fact is saint made the decision for him he just had to follow the leader so to say. Saint coulda left him alone and it woulda been a good situation, or he could have helped saint with the pushing anf it would be a good situation. Getting mad at saint, not pushing, and then when the lanes pushes down near the maplhites tower staying in lane even when he knew he would die, accomplishes nothing.

It doesn't matter which lane you tax. Creep waves work the same way. All that matters is how it alters the lane control. Generally you only want to tax the lane if the opposite laner doesn't get the farm the creeps you're pushing (if it's the other jungler that's fine, junglers brofisting each other at the XP gains), otherwise it removes the point of it. The point of it is that your lane misses maybe 2-3 cs of XP and you're going 6-9 cs + their laner ganis nothing out of it.
